- Carl KuhnenThey say they are under contract to make people aware of Federal stimulus money for energy conservation and offer to do a free home energy efficiency evaluation. They say that DNC does not apply because they are not selling anything. Caller refused to give me company contact information. Seems like a telemarketer scam.

- Merry M.| 1 replyWe got this same call from Saving America's Energy Association and we SET UP an appointment (my husband works for an electric utility, so he wanted to hear what they would say, etc). Monday's appt time came and went and THEY DIDN'T SHOW UP!!!!! They even had confirmed the appt time with a second phone call, so there is no mistake about the date and time. Since my hubby is in the utility field, he came up with an interesting theory: that the scam is NOT being done to the homeowner, but the scam is being done to the GOVT Stimulus money (and thus to all of us). So, maybe this "company" is FAKING these energy audits so that they get paid but don't really do the audits!!! REPORT! REPORT!! REPORT!!!!
